The Law of Effort vs. Results – divergencies and disharmonies between
volume and price often presage a change in the direction of the price
trend.


so by the transactions taken place and what effect it has on price and
the market u can judge the quality /quantity of supply or demand..
simply put if u see an increase on demand ie.. the people laying the shit
out of the market, huge amounts get traded on the backside but price
doesent move, the effort was huge.. but the result was zero to nill..

this states that supply is outrunning demand at this level and u should
either get out of a position or think about backing first. but deffenetly
dont want to lay here....

on the other side if u have little effort. behind a big move
then we can speak of a lack of either demand or supply..
